In Syfy Channel’s KILLJOYS, Fridays at 9 PM, Aaron Ashmore plays John Jaqobis, a good-natured bounty hunter who works with his brother D’Avin (Luke Macfarlane) and their friend Dutch (Hannah John-Kamen) as they track down criminals in the Quad planetary system. Ashmore, a native Canadian whose identical twin brother Shawn is also an actor, has worked a lot in both sci-fi and on Syfy. He was previously a series regular on WAREHOUSE 13 and played Jimmy Olsen on SMALLVILLE, as well arcs on LOST GIRL and XIII: THE SERIES. In HBO’s freshman series THE BRINK, Sundays at 10:30 PM, Tim Robbins plays U.S. Secretary of State Walter Larson. Walter is battling a hawkish government in trying to prevent WWIII from breaking out with Pakistan; he’s also got some more personal problems, stemming from his fondness from getting tied up by female sex workers. In USA’s COMPLICATIONS, Thursdays at 9 PM, Jason O’Mara plays ER doctor John Ellison. The premise of the Matt Nix-created series hinges on what happens when John violently intervenes in a drive-by shooting to save the life of a little boy. Turns out the child is the son of a grateful gang lord, a situation that pulls the reluctant John into the city’s underworld.
